What affects the price

When you start looking at cruise prices, keep in mind that the total depends on a few moving parts. The cabin category is the biggest factor; choosing a suite or a balcony room will always cost more than an interior stateroom. Timing is just as important, as sailing during school holidays or peak vacation weeks usually increases the fare. Plus, you have to consider whether you want an all-inclusive package that covers drinks and Wi-Fi, or if you prefer to pay for those as you go. What is the cheapest month to go on a cruise?

Generally, the cheapest months for cruises are outside of major holidays and school breaks. For MSC Cruises, this often means January, February (after the holidays), and September through November. These periods typically see lower demand, translating to better prices.
